Building Adaptive Nonprofit Leaders in Times of Disruption & Change
Sponsored by Angel City Football Club and Slalom
Workshop Description:
Nonprofit leaders today are navigating constant disruption, such as shifting community needs, funding volatility, policy changes, workforce pressures, and increasing complexity in how work gets done. Traditional leadership approaches aren’t enough when change is continuous and unpredictable.
This interactive workshop introduces Slalom’s SHIFT AQ model, a practical framework for building adaptability in leaders and organizations. Participants will explore how adaptive leaders respond effectively to fast-moving change by strengthening five core dimensions that consistently show up in resilient, high-impact organizations:
Participants will leave with a shared language for adaptability, a clearer understanding of how they currently respond to disruption, and concrete insights they can apply immediately in their leadership roles.
Who should attend:
This workshop is ideal for nonprofit leaders who want to move beyond reactive responses and build the adaptive capacity needed to lead confidently through whatever comes next.
